Some may have had negative experiences in treatment and therefore seek out alternative paths to recovery. Others may have relapsed after treatment and therefore feel the need for increased support for abstinence. However, they may want to avoid the level of commitment involved in reentering a formal treatment program. Sober living houses (SLHs) are alcohol and drug free living environments that offer peer support for recovery outside the context of treatment.   • While a sober living house doesn’t offer individual or group counseling, it offers structure and support to help you maintain your sobriety.
  • The average duration for a stay in a sober living home typically ranges from 166 to 254 days, according to the Journal of Psychoactive Drugs.

Traditional rehab, on the other hand, is typically more intensive with structured treatment programs, licensed therapy, other behavioral services, and medical supervision. The steps to start a sober living home are securing a suitable property, obtaining proper licensing, and establishing house rules and operational guidelines. Unlike residential treatment centers, sober living homes do not offer formal addiction treatment but instead promote accountability, peer support, and independent living in a recovery-oriented setting.
